I have clients who couldn’t get D&Cs when they found out the fetus they were carrying was dead. They had to go home and wait it out and hope they didn’t bleed to death. I have others trying to get pregnant with IVF. If they miscarry, they too will have to do so and hope they don’t bleed to death. These are real women. When I miscarried many years ago, I was able to get a D&C in the hospital, instead of having to walk around carrying a dead fetus and hoping I wouldn’t get sepsis. In Texas doctors can’t do D&Cs for women whose fetuses die.
